Justin Pierre Trudeau is the twenty-third Prime Minister of Canada, and the first one to be the son of another. He is also the leader of the Liberal Party, which has the most seats in the Canadian House of Commons. He and his liberals won 184 seats in the 2015 election, toppling the nine-year regime of Stephen Harper and the Conservatives. Although Justin Trudeau is left than his fellow Liberal comrades, people criticize him for his ardent support of the Trans-Pacific Partnership and Keystone XL.
